耐放射線エレクトロニクス市場-市場力学

宇宙ミッションにおける耐久性と信頼性の高いエレクトロニクスの使用の増加

キューブサットやスモールサットのような小型衛星の出現により、宇宙ミッションの数が急増しています。これらの衛星が過酷な宇宙環境で確実に動作するためには、堅牢なエレクトロニクスが必要です。そのため、冗長性やエラー訂正技術によって放射線の影響を緩和する回路やシステムを設計する必要があります。政府、宇宙機関、非公開会社は、次世代の耐放射線エレクトロニクスを開発するための研究開発に投資しています。例えば、マイクロチップ社はカナダにある米国航空宇宙局(NASA)ジェット推進研究所の高性能宇宙飛行コンピューティング(HPSC)プロセッサプロジェクトに参加しています。マイクロチップ社は、現在の宇宙飛行コンピュータの少なくとも100倍の計算能力を提供する宇宙用プロセッサを開発しています。宇宙ミッションの複雑さと重要性が増すにつれ、耐放射線エレクトロニクスが不可欠となっています。この需要の高まりが、宇宙産業とエレクトロニクス産業全体の革新と協力を促進しています。

耐放射線エレクトロニクス市場-地理的洞察

アジア太平洋地域の放射線硬化型電子部品市場は、商業宇宙イニシアティブの増加により拡大しています。有人宇宙飛行や月探査を含む主要な航空宇宙イニシアティブでは、FPGAとCPUが利用されています。この2つの航空宇宙コア集積回路は、中国が近年生産で目覚ましい進歩を遂げています。さらに、この地域の半導体産業の隆盛も市場拡大の要因のひとつです。技術革新と競争力を高め、軍備を強化し、外部エネルギー源への依存に伴うリスクを軽減するため、中国は軍事・防衛産業の自国化を試みています。世界原子力協会によると、2022年に世界で開発中の原子炉のうち、アジアは39基を占める。

耐放射線エレクトロニクス市場-競合情勢:

耐放射線エレクトロニクス市場の主要企業には、BAE Systems、Honeywell International Inc.、Microchip Technology Inc.、STMicroelectronics N.V.、Texas Instruments Incorporated、Analog Devices, Inc.などが含まれます。RHE市場の大手企業であるBAE Systems社は、軍事・航空宇宙用途の高信頼性かつ堅牢な放射線硬化コンポーネントの開発に注力しています。同社は、防衛技術における豊富な経験を生かし、政府との重要な契約を確保しています。ハネウェル・エアロスペース社は、宇宙ミッション用に設計されたさまざまな耐放射線エレクトロニクスを提供しています。製品の性能と信頼性を高めるための研究開発を重視しています。マイクロチップ・テクノロジー社は、耐放射線マイクロコントローラ、アナログ、ミックスドシグナル製品の提供を専門としています。同社は製品ポートフォリオを拡大し、放射線の影響に対するコンポーネントの耐性を向上させることに注力しています。コブハムは、高信頼性アプリケーション向けにカスタマイズされた放射線硬化ソリューションを提供しています。厳しい品質基準を満たし、防衛・航空宇宙機関との長期契約を確保することを重視しています。

REPORT HIGHLIGHT

Radiation Hardened Electronics Market size was valued at USD 1,470.32 million in 2023, expanding at a CAGR of 4.90% from 2024 to 2032.

The Radiation Hardened Electronics market focuses on developing and producing electronic components that can withstand high levels of radiation, commonly used in space, military, and nuclear applications. The increasing need for durable and reliable electronics in space missions, military defense systems, and nuclear power plants is a primary driver. The rise in satellite launches for communication, navigation, and earth observation further fuels demand. The market is expected to continue growing, driven by advancements in space exploration, increasing military defense budgets, and the need for reliable nuclear power infrastructure. Ongoing research and development in materials science and electronics will likely lead to more efficient and cost-effective radiation-hardened components.

Radiation Hardened Electronics Market- Market Dynamics

Increasing Use of Durable & Reliable Electronics in Space Missions

With the advent of miniaturized satellites, such as CubeSats and SmallSats, the number of space missions has surged. These satellites require robust electronics to operate reliably in the harsh space environment. So designing circuits and systems that mitigate the effects of radiation through redundancy and error-correcting techniques. Governments, space agencies, and private companies are investing in R&D to develop next-generation radiation-hardened electronics. For instance, Microchip is involved in the High-Performance Spaceflight Computing (HPSC) processor project of the U.S. National Aeronautics and Space Administration (NASA) Jet Propulsion Laboratory in Canada. Microchip is developing a space processor that will provide at least 100 times the computational capacity of current spaceflight computers. The increasing complexity and critical nature of space missions make radiation-hardened electronics indispensable. This growing demand drives innovation and collaboration across the space and electronics industries.

Radiation Hardened Electronics Market- Geographical Insights

The Asia Pacific radiation-hardened electronic component market is expanding as a result of an increase in commercial space initiatives. Major aerospace initiatives including human spaceflight and lunar exploration have made use of FPGA and CPU, two aerospace core integrated circuits that China has made tremendous progress in producing in recent years. In addition, the region's thriving semiconductor industry is another driver of market expansion. To boost its technological innovation and competitiveness, strengthen its armed forces, and reduce the risks associated with reliance on outside sources of energy, China is attempting to indigenize the military and defense industry. As per the World Nuclear Association, Asia constituted 39 units of the total reactors under development globally in 2022.

Radiation Hardened Electronics Market- Competitive Landscape:

Major players in the radiation-hardened electronics market includes BAE Systems, Honeywell International Inc., Microchip Technology Inc., STMicroelectronics N.V., Texas Instruments Incorporated, Analog Devices, Inc. etc. A leading player in the RHE market, BAE Systems focuses on developing highly reliable and robust radiation-hardened components for military and aerospace applications. They leverage their extensive experience in defense technology and secure significant government contracts. Honeywell Aerospace offers a range of radiation-hardened electronics designed for space missions. They emphasize research and development to enhance product performance and reliability. Microchip Technology specializes in providing radiation-hardened microcontrollers, analog, and mixed-signal products. They focus on expanding their product portfolio and improving the resilience of their components against radiation effects. Cobham focuses on providing customized radiation-hardened solutions for high-reliability applications. They emphasize meeting stringent quality standards and securing long-term contracts with defense and aerospace organizations.

Recent Developments:

In February 2023, Teledyne e2v and Texas Instruments collaborated with an emphasis on a brand-new radiation-tolerant DDR4 modular platform. Through the reduction of time and technical effort, this program seeks to support satellite OEMs in optimizing their system development process.

In August 2023, Frontgrade Technologies completed the acquisition of Aethercomm, a business that specialized in transmit/receive modules, high-power RF switches, and high-power radio frequency (RF) solid-state power amplifiers. Frontgrade Technologies will be able to provide a complete, integrated, turnkey solution designed specifically for aerospace and defense clients as a result of this acquisition.
